JOB SUMMARY

Flagstar’s Client Insights & Analytics Team leverages cutting-edge analytics and modern data platforms to unlock actionable insights to make smarter decisions that balance business outcomes with customer needs. We’re seeking a strategic, hands-on Marketing Analytics Lead to join our Client Insights & Analytics Team at Flagstar. In this role, you’ll independently drive analysis, reporting, and data visualization that power smarter marketing decisions. You’ll partner with cross-functional teams to uncover insights, guide performance optimization, and help shape marketing strategy.

Job Responsibilities:
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

Develop and deliver high-impact analyses, dashboards, and reports to track marketing performance, campaign ROI, funnel metrics, and customer behavior. Build intuitive, self-serve visualizations using tools like Power BI to support marketers in tracking their KPIs. Develop and maintain scalable data models, ensuring data integrity and accuracy in reporting. Serve as a trusted analytics advisor to marketing leaders and channel owners, providing data-driven recommendations to optimize campaigns and programs. Contribute to the development of measurement frameworks, attribution models, and marketing mix optimization. Lead/participate in cross-functional collaboration with data engineering, digital, and product teams to ensure analytics solutions are scalable and aligned with business needs.

JOB REQUIREMENTS
Required Qualifications:

Education level required: Undergraduate Degree (4 years or equivalent).

Minimum experience required:

7+ Years of hands-on experience in marketing analytics, data visualization, or related roles. Hands on experience in modern data architecture and data modeling. Experience with cloud data platforms (Snowflake, AWS, Azure, or GCP) and data transformation tools. Strong programming experience in SQL, Python or R. Proven experience with one of the BI tools (Power BI, Tableau, QlikView, etc.). Proven ability to lead cross-functional workstreams and manage projects independently. Solid understanding of marketing funnels, digital metrics, and campaign performance measurement. Experience with Adobe Analytics, Google Analytics, or other clickstream data collection tools.
